Using standard fingerings
The FINGERED mode lets you play a wider variety of chords. In this mode, you can
start play of an accompaniment pattern by pressing three or four of the accompani-
ment keyboard keys.
This keyboard is capable of recognizing 15 different chords. The following shows the
fingerings of these chords with a root of C. Note that you can omit the fifth notes
(which are shown inside parentheses in the illustrations below) to produce 7, m7,
maj7, add9 and mM7 chords.

4. Press either one or up to four keys on the accompaniment keyboard, and the corresponding
accompaniment starts to play automatically.
5. Continue pressing different keys on the accompaniment keyboard to play your chord
progression.
6. To stop auto-accompaniment play, press the START/STOP button again.
